Joseph Hart (1859–1926), a Democratic politician from Pennsylvania, ran once for U.S. office, winning the 1894 U.S. House election in Pennsylvania's District 8 with 14,762 votes (49.16%), defeating William S Kirkpatrick and Robert H Packer and 5 other candidates.
